Linux Kernel Skips Version 7.0 to Debut as Version 8.0

Article Highlights
Off On

A massive software ecosystem silently underpins nearly every electronic transaction, flight path, and social media interaction on the planet while remaining entirely invisible to the billions of people who rely on its stability every single day. At the heart of this digital infrastructure lies the Linux kernel, a project that has consistently prioritized reliability over aesthetic consistency for decades. As the development cycle pushes past the 6.x series, a surprising decision has emerged from the inner circles of the maintainer community. Instead of the expected transition to version 7.0, the project will move directly to version 8.0, a choice driven by a blend of technical necessity and historical foresight.

This version jump represents a significant moment in the history of open-source software. While casual users might view version numbers as mere marketing tools, the kernel community treats them as functional identifiers that interact with millions of lines of legacy code. The move to version 8.0 is not a marketing gimmick to signal a revolutionary change, but rather a defensive maneuver intended to prevent a silent collapse of critical systems. By understanding the motivations behind this shift, one can gain insight into the delicate balance between pushing the boundaries of technology and maintaining the foundations that keep the modern world operational.

The Mathematical Quirk: How a Version Number Could Break the Internet

The primary catalyst for skipping version 7.0 lies in a mathematical calculation used by thousands of legacy software packages to determine the kernel’s capabilities. Historically, many programs have used a specific formula to convert the major, minor, and patch version numbers into a single integer for easier comparison. This legacy logic, often embedded in critical infrastructure toolchains, involves a bit-shifting operation or a simple multiplication of the version segments. Because of the way this legacy math interacts with the number seven, there was a genuine risk that a 7.0 release would produce a numerical value perceived as lower than the final versions of the 6.x series, leading to systemic failures.

Linus Torvalds, the creator and lead maintainer of the project, has long maintained a pragmatic approach toward versioning. In the past, major version bumps occurred simply because the minor version numbers became too unwieldy to track. However, the decision to leapfrog over 7.0 is a rare instance where the version number itself serves as a patch for potential user-space breakage. This proactive stance ensures that automated scripts and older binary tools do not misinterpret the kernel’s age or feature set. It highlights the reality that in the world of kernel development, stability is the ultimate currency, and even the most minor sequential counting rule is secondary to the goal of keeping the internet running.

By choosing version 8.0, the maintainers provide a clear, ascending numerical path that avoids any ambiguity for these older systems. This decision reflects the community’s awareness of the “invisible” users: the industrial controllers, banking mainframes, and long-term support distributions that cannot be easily updated. Moving directly to 8.0 provides a safety margin that preserves compatibility while allowing developers to focus on actual code improvements rather than debugging version-parsing errors. It is a masterclass in defensive engineering, sacrificing numerical tradition to protect the integrity of the global software supply chain.

The Invisible Foundation: Why Versioning Matters for Legacy Code

The Linux kernel acts as the fundamental bridge between hardware and software, making it the most critical piece of code in existence today. From the tiny microchips in smart home appliances to the sprawling clusters of servers that power artificial intelligence, every instruction must pass through this core layer. Consequently, any change to the kernel’s identifying information carries a ripple effect. Thousands of organizations still run specialized software written twenty or thirty years ago, and these systems often rely on rigid version-checking routines that were never intended to handle a major jump in the kernel’s numbering scheme.

The danger of an “integer overflow” or a simple logic error in a legacy user-space script is not a theoretical concern. In industrial environments, such an error could lead to the failure of monitoring tools or the inability of a system to load necessary drivers during a reboot. This creates a fascinating tension between the bleeding-edge innovation of the open-source community and the stagnant, mission-critical environments of the corporate world. Bridging this gap requires the kernel maintainers to act as guardians of the past as much as architects of the future. The jump to 8.0 serves as a sturdy bridge that allows modern features to advance without leaving these older, fragile systems behind.

Furthermore, the complexity of modern compatibility toolchains means that even minor version changes undergo rigorous testing across millions of configurations. By bypassing the potential pitfalls of a 7.0 release, the community saves countless hours of debugging for system administrators worldwide. This focus on long-term stability reinforces the kernel’s reputation as a reliable platform for the next decade of computing. It acknowledges that while the world moves toward more advanced abstractions, the underlying foundation must remain predictable and robust, regardless of the innovation happening at the higher layers of the software stack.

Technical Milestones: The Innovations Paving the Way for Version 8.0

Beyond the numbering quirk, version 8.0 marks the formalization of several transformative technologies within the kernel. The most significant of these is the “Rust Revolution,” which involves integrating the Rust programming language alongside the traditional C codebase. This shift aims to eliminate entire classes of memory-safety vulnerabilities, such as buffer overflows and use-after-free errors, which have plagued software for decades. As the kernel moves toward version 8.0, Rust is no longer an experimental feature; it is becoming a standard tool for writing secure, high-performance drivers that protect the system from the inside out.

The architectural landscape of computing is also shifting, and version 8.0 is designed to embrace this diversification. While x86 processors dominated the previous era, the rise of high-performance ARM data centers and the open-source promise of RISC-V have forced a redesign of many kernel subsystems. The kernel now includes sophisticated power management and scheduling logic tailored for these new architectures, ensuring that Linux remains the preferred choice for everything from energy-efficient cloud instances to the next generation of open-hardware laptops. This evolution ensures that the kernel is not just compatible with the hardware of today, but is ready for the silicon innovations of tomorrow.

Storage and performance are also seeing major upgrades through the debut of Bcachefs and the implementation of the modular scheduler, sched_ext. Bcachefs represents a new frontier in file system technology, offering copy-on-write data integrity and high-performance caching without the licensing hurdles of older alternatives. Meanwhile, the ability to utilize BPF for real-time, workload-specific performance tuning allows administrators to customize CPU scheduling for specific tasks like low-latency gaming or high-throughput financial modeling. Additionally, the move toward a unified open-source graphics driver stack, including the Rust-based “Nova” project for NVIDIA hardware, signals a future where high-performance hardware works seamlessly out of the box without proprietary roadblocks.

Expert Perspectives: The Philosophy Behind the Shift to 8.0

Senior maintainers and security researchers view the transition to version 8.0 as a validation of the Linus Torvalds philosophy. This approach prioritizes milestones of convenience and system health over revolutionary breaks that often plague other software projects. By treating the version number as a tool for stability, the community avoids the “version creep” that can lead to confusion and technical debt. Experts agree that skipping 7.0 is a logical extension of this mindset, proving that the project is managed by engineers who understand the practical realities of global deployment rather than by marketing departments seeking a headline.

Security research insights further support this major version jump as a necessary step for modern hardening. Hardware-enforced protections, such as Shadow Stacks and Guarded Control Stacks, are becoming standard requirements in version 8.0. These features provide a hardware-based defense against sophisticated exploits that attempt to hijack a system’s control flow. By bundling these advanced security measures into a major version transition, the community signals that the kernel is entering a new era of proactive defense. Security professionals have praised the move as a way to clearly define the point at which these advanced protections became the baseline for all supported architectures.

The community consensus surrounding this shift remains remarkably high. While some purists might argue for a sequential progression, the vast majority of contributors recognize the defensive value of the jump. It is viewed as a masterclass in risk management, where the potential for minor confusion is traded for the certainty of system uptime. This collaborative agreement reflects a mature ecosystem where the long-term viability of the project outweighs individual preferences for numerical order. The move to 8.0 is, ultimately, a statement of confidence in the kernel’s ability to adapt to a changing world while remaining anchored in its core principles of reliability.

Navigating the Transition: Strategies for Developers and Admins

For developers and system administrators, preparing for the arrival of version 8.0 requires a proactive approach to auditing existing infrastructure. The first step involves checking custom scripts and deployment tools that might parse kernel version strings. Ensuring that these tools can handle the jump from 6.x to 8.0 without error is essential for maintaining automated CI/CD pipelines and deployment workflows. This transition also offers a perfect opportunity to retire legacy scripts that rely on outdated version-checking logic, replacing them with more robust methods that utilize the modern kernel’s internal reporting APIs.

Adopters should also begin familiarizing themselves with the Rust-in-Linux ecosystem. As more drivers and subsystems are rewritten in Rust, understanding how to compile and manage these modules will become a necessary skill for kernel developers and advanced users. Leveraging new sandboxing technologies like Landlock can also help implement a “defense-in-depth” posture, allowing administrators to restrict the access of specific applications at a granular level. These tools provide a way to enhance security without requiring massive changes to the application code itself, making them an attractive option for modernizing existing deployments.

Finally, testing specialized CPU schedulers through the sched_ext framework can unlock significant performance gains for specific use cases. Whether managing a high-density cloud hosting environment or a dedicated gaming rig, the ability to swap scheduling policies in real-time allows for unprecedented optimization. Administrators were encouraged to experiment with these features in staging environments to identify the configurations that offer the best balance of throughput and latency. By embracing these new capabilities, the professional community could ensure that their transition to version 8.0 was not just a version change, but a significant upgrade in system efficiency and security.

The conclusion of the transition to version 8.0 demonstrated the resilience of the open-source model when faced with complex legacy challenges. Maintainers successfully navigated the mathematical hurdles, ensuring that global infrastructure remained unaffected by the version jump. Organizations that audited their scripts early avoided the minor parsing issues that plagued slower adopters. Security experts observed a measurable decrease in common exploit patterns as hardware-enforced protections and Rust-based modules became the new standard. Developers ultimately found that the leap to 8.0 provided a cleaner slate for future innovations, effectively future-proofing the kernel for the next generation of diverse hardware architectures. Moving forward, the focus shifted toward refining these new tools, ensuring that the invisible foundation of computing stayed as robust as ever.

Explore more

Is Understaffing Killing the U.S. Customer Experience?

The Growing Divide Between Brand Promises and Operational Reality A walk through a modern American retail store or a call to a service center often reveals a jarring dissonance between the glossy advertisements on a smartphone screen and the reality of waiting for assistance that never arrives. The modern American marketplace is currently grappling with a profound operational paradox: while

How Does Leadership Impact Employee Engagement and Growth?

The traditional reliance on superficial office perks has officially dissolved, replaced by a sophisticated understanding that leadership behavior serves as the foundational bedrock of institutional value and long-term employee retention. Modern organizations are witnessing a fundamental shift where employee engagement has transitioned from a peripheral human resources concern to a core driver of competitive advantage. In the current market, success

Trend Analysis: Employee Engagement Strategies

The silent erosion of corporate value is no longer a localized issue but a systemic failure that drains trillions of dollars from the global economy every single year. While boardroom discussions increasingly center on the human element of business, a profound paradox has emerged where leadership’s obsession with “engagement” is met with an equally profound sense of detachment from the

How to Master Digital Marketing Materials for 2026?

The convergence of advanced consumer analytics and high-fidelity creative execution has transformed digital marketing materials into the most critical infrastructure for global commerce. As worldwide e-commerce spending approaches the half-trillion-dollar threshold this year, the ability to produce high-performing digital assets has become the primary differentiator between market leaders and those struggling for relevance. This analysis explores the current landscape of

Optimizing Email Marketing Timing and Strategy for 2026

The difference between a record-breaking sales quarter and a stagnant marketing budget often comes down to a window of time shorter than the duration of a morning coffee break. In the current digital landscape, where the average consumer receives hundreds of notifications daily, an email that arrives just thirty minutes too early or too late is frequently relegated to the